A full Size … Web12 okt. 2024 · Vintage Plates and Cups. If you have some vintage Fiestaware or any dishware that is more than 40 years old, don't use them in the microwave. The glaze could contain lead or other components that could leach into food when heated to high temperatures. 6 Any gold or silver-gilded dishes should also be avoided. 06 of 15. hillyer ford https://ameritech-intl.com

WebThe roller glide in your microwave rests under the microwave plate, and allows it to rotate when the microwave is running. It is a round plastic ring with 3 wheels spaced out around the perimeter. If your microwave plate or tray is not turning, you could have a broken or damaged rotating ring.

WebMicrowaves The microwave region extends from 1,000 to 300,000 MHz (or 30 cm to 1 mm wavelength). Although microwaves were first produced and studied in 1886 by Hertz, their practical application had to await the … Web⋅ CE Microwave Tray Most microwave ovens have a glass tray that sits on top of a circular ring with three small wheels, as shown in FlGURE 10 − 30. A small motor in the base of the microwave rotates the glass tray to provide uniform heating. When the glass tray completes one revolution, does the circular ring below it rotate
